Seated alternating biceps curl

The seated alternating biceps curl is an exercise that builds bigger and stronger biceps. The alternating technique allows one arm to rest briefly while the other arm lifts. It is usually performed for moderate to high reps, such as 8-12 reps or more, as part of the upper-body or arm-focused portion of a workout.

Benefits

  1. Time-tested biceps-builder
  2. Great for building the biceps peak
  3. Alternating arms allows for better focus on each arm individually
